Event registration questions
How to collect extra information from attendees by adding custom questions to an event's RSVP form.
On this page
When someone RSVPs to one of your events, you can collect more than just their name and contact details. Registration questions are custom fields that appear on the public RSVP form for a specific event, sitting alongside the standard name and contact fields. You write the question label, choose how the attendee should answer it, and decide whether an answer is required before the RSVP can be submitted. Questions you add apply only to that event and do not carry over to other events.
Question types
You can choose from seven answer formats when you create a question:
| Type | What the attendee sees |
|---|---|
| Short text | A single-line text field |
| Long text | A multi-line text area |
| Number | A numeric input |
| Date | A date picker |
| Dropdown | A single-choice select list |
| Multi-select | A list where more than one option can be chosen |
| Checkbox | A single yes/no toggle |
For dropdown and multi-select questions, you supply the list of choices when setting up the question.
Required vs optional
Each question has a required toggle. When a question is marked required, the RSVP form will not submit unless the attendee provides an answer. Optional questions are shown on the form but can be left blank.
Ordering questions
Questions appear on the RSVP form in the order you arrange them in the questions editor. Drag them into the sequence that makes the most sense for attendees. The order is saved when you save the question set.
Managing questions in the workspace
Open the event from the Events section of the workspace sidebar. Inside the event, select the Questions tab. From there you can add, edit, reorder, and delete questions. Save your changes before leaving the page. Changes take effect immediately on the public RSVP form, even for an event that is already published, so review and finalize your questions before registrations open, especially when the answers are required for logistics or planning.
Every RSVP saves its answers alongside the RSVP record. Open the attendee list for the event and select any attendee to see their answers next to their registration details. You can use those answers to filter or sort the list and to inform any targeted follow-up outreach you send before or after the event.
Why this matters
The information you collect at registration shapes how well you can prepare for and follow up on an event. When you know attendees' dietary needs, skill levels, session preferences, or other logistics ahead of time, you can plan resources accurately and avoid last-minute gaps. Answers are stored with each RSVP record, so you can sort and filter your attendee list to target outreach, assign roles, or confirm details with specific groups. Investing a few minutes in your question setup before registration opens saves you far more time in the lead-up to the event.
